Output 79d5f23b268a7e4cd959ac66c25a3d92132e1c842b093ab7253507b397b658c5:1

value
17031713
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f89a1432a8e1521cdb892da8d7003edfd2afa4df OP_EQUAL
address
MWZePbPHL5YycSGb5nMG4f3ueT4V4o9J3q
transaction
79d5f23b268a7e4cd959ac66c25a3d92132e1c842b093ab7253507b397b658c5
spent
true